I tried a 5oz taster of this beer off the tapper at the brewery. It poured a clear copper with no head that is not leaving any lace. The scent had the common belgian yeast flare with dark fruit notes. The taste was nicely balanced and easy to drink with sweet belgian malt base and raison and fig presence The mouthfeel was lighter in body with good carbonation. Overall it is a great beer.
